#feb512 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#feb512 is composed of 99.6% red, 71%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.7%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 41.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 53.3%. #feb512 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ff24 with #fd6b00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c00.

#feb512 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#feb512 has RGB values of R:254, G:181,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.93, K:0. Its decimal value is 16692498.

Shades and Tints of #feb512

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#110c00 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#feb512

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908b80 is the less saturated color, while #feb512 is the most saturated one.
